Anti ly5.1 clone 6c3
The Anti-Ly5.1 (clone 6C3) is a murine monoclonal antibody that specifically binds to the Ly5.1 (CD45.1) antigen expressed on mouse cells. This antibody can be used for the identification and isolation of Ly5.1+ cells.

Murine Thymic Epithelial Cell Isolation
To check TEC enrichment after isolation, cells were immune-stained by anti-CD45 (clone 30-F11, BioLegend), anti-EpCAM (clone G8.8, BioLegend) and pan anti-major MHC class II (IA/IE MHC-II) (clone M5/114.15.2), anti-CD49F (GoH3) (BioLegend), anti-Ly5.1 (clone 6C3) (Miltenyi), and anti-CD80 (16-10A1) (BD Pharmingen). Exclusion of dead cells was done by adding 200 μg/mL of DAPI solution just before acquisition.
Immunophenotyping of Isolated Epithelial Cells
For the evaluation of epithelial stem‐progenitor markers, cells were incubated with anti‐EpCam (clone G8.8, BioLegend), anti‐OCT4 (clone EM92, Ebioscience), anti‐CD44 (clone IM7, BD, Biosciences, San Jose, CA), anti‐Sca‐1 (clone D7, BioLegend), anti‐CD90 (clone 30 H‐12, BioLegend), and anti‐MHC II (clone M5/114.15.2, BioLegend) antibodies.
At the time of sacrifice, mice were euthanized according to the ethical guidelines. Spleen, lymph nodes, and blood samples were prepared using standard protocols and analyzed with anti‐CD45 (clone 30‐F11, BioLegend), anti‐CD3 (clone 145‐2C11, BD, Biosciences), anti‐CD4 (clone RM4‐5, BD, Biosciences), and anti‐CD8 (clone 53–6.7, BD, Biosciences) antibodies.
Cells were acquired on a FACS‐Canto II or LSR Fortessa flow cytometer (BD, Biosciences) and analyses were performed using the FlowJo software (FlowJo, LLC, Ashland, OR).
